Following the appointment of John Bolton as the Trump administration's new national security advisor, a White House official confirmed that White House Cybersecurity Coordinator Rob Joyce will leave his position and return to the National Security Agency, Reuters reports. Joyce, who is reported to be leaving of his own volition, is expected to continue in his current role for approximately 30 days, when Bolton will be tasked with finding a replacement. Robert Lee, former U.S. intelligence officer and president of cyber firm Dragos, said of Joyce’s departure, “He’ll be missed in the position but hopefully set a standard that future appointments to the position will follow.”
